Paul Pelosi facing hit-and-run charge after allegedly crashing into empty parked car, driving away: Sheriff

This discussion thread was locked as off-topic by Lasher (a host of the Latest Breaking News forum).

Source: ABC News

Paul Pelosi, the husband of former House Speaker Nancy Pelosi, is facing a hit-and-run charge after he allegedly struck an empty parked car with his vehicle and drove away in Napa County on Friday, investigators said.

An eyewitness in Yountville called 911 around 2:30 p.m. after they said they saw a driver in a convertible strike the car, the Napa County Sheriff's department said.

The witness said the convertible's driver briefly stopped after the crash and drove away, according to the sheriff's office. The convertible was found a short distance away blocking a road and the driver was identified by his license as Paul Pelosi, the sheriff's office said.

The 86-year-old allegedly told investigators that he hit something, but he did not know what he hit so he kept driving, according to the sheriff's department.
